The adidas Yeezy Boost 350 “Pirate Black” Is Available Now Via Draw

The adidas Yeezy Boost 350 “Pirate Black” Is Available Now Via Draw

Updated June 1st, 2023:

The adidas Yeezy Boost 350 “Pirate Black” will be available on the adidas Confirmed App via Draw from 11am EST to 12pm EST.

Pirate Black Yeezys are officially returning.

adidas officially announced its full Yeezy footwear line-up as it aims to commence its plans to release existing stock beginning on May 31st. Of the various options, which include restocks of old classics and some never-before-seen dishes, the Yeezy Boost 350 “Pirate Black” easily stands out as cream of the crop.

Revealed by @brandon1an on Twitter, official images of the upcoming Pirate Black Yeezys have surfaced. Based on these photos, the 2023 version seems consistent with the original version that dropped back in August 2015. The “Turtle Dove” colorway re-released back in June 2022 before adidas chose to cut ties with Kanye West amid controversy. There’s no worn on a potential re-release of the other two originals – the “Moonrock” and the “Oxford Tan”.

Currently, a firm release date for the Pirate Black Yeezy 350s have not been confirmed, but we do know that it won’t be until May 31st with an MSRP of $200. Stay tuned for details and check out the Yeezy release dates page for the latest.
